When \pkg{hyperref} is loaded, \pkg{postnotes} + provides hyperlinked notes, including back links. +\end{quotation} + +\clearpage{} + +\tableofcontents + +\clearpage{} + +\section{Introduction} + +\pkg{postnotes} is an endnotes package for \LaTeX{}. Its user interface +provides means to print multiple sections of notes along the document, and to +subdivide them either automatically -- by chapter, by section -- or at +manually specified places, thus being able to easily handle both numbered and +unnumbered headings. The package also provides infrastructure for setting up +contextual running headers for printed notes. The default is a simple but +useful one, in the form ``Notes to pages N--M'', but more elaborate ones can +be built. When \pkg{hyperref} is loaded, \pkg{postnotes} provides hyperlinked +notes, including back links. + +Though this feature set is mostly (albeit not completely) available in one or +another of the existing endnotes packages for \LaTeX{}, subsets of it exist in +individual packages, not necessarily compatible with each other. +\pkg{postnotes} brings these features together in one place, with no external +dependencies except an up-to-date kernel. + +On the technical side, \pkg{postnotes} is peculiar among existing \LaTeX{} +packages in this area of functionality by the fact that it does not use an +external file to store the notes. Both the notes' contents and its metadata +are stored in variables which are later retrieved at the time of printing. In +particular, the content of the note is stored and retrieved with ``no +manipulation'' (as in \texttt{expl3}'s \texttt{N}/\texttt{n} function +signatures) and only gets to be expanded at the time it is meant to be +typeset. The \file{.aux} file is leveraged to set page labels for the notes, +since that particular information has to be retrieved asynchronously but, +other than that, variables are employed to pass information around. + +This has some advantages. First, as is well known, sending arbitrary content +to a file to be read later is not a noiseless process in \LaTeX{}. Thus, not +doing so makes things smoother. Second, the external file approach is +strictly linear: the notes which were written to the file get printed as such, +in the order they were written. Having the notes available as a set of +variables allows for some more flexibility than that, through the possibility +of pre-processing the notes before printing. It also brings some extra +degrees of freedom in storing note metadata, and in restoring part of the +environment where the note is called to where the note's content is printed. + + +\section{Loading the package} + +\pkg{postnotes} can be loaded with the usual: + +\begin{pnsnippet} +\usepackage{postnotes} +\end{pnsnippet} + +The package does not accept load-time options, package options must be set +using \cs{postnotesetup} (see \zcref{sec:options}, +\zcref[ref=title,noname]{sec:package-options}). + +\section{User interface} + +\begin{function}{\postnote} + \begin{syntax} + \cs{postnote}\oarg{options}\marg{text} + \end{syntax} +\end{function} +Sets a postnote with content \meta{text}. A note ``mark'' is typeset at the +place \cs{postnote} is called, and \meta{text} is stored to be typeset later, +on the next call to \cs{printpostnotes}. The mark is usually determined by +the printed representation of the main counter, \texttt{postnote}, but can be +manually set too. \cs{postnote} can receive a number of \meta{options}, which +are presented in \zcref{sec:options}, +\zcref[ref=title,noname]{sec:note-options}. + +\begin{function}{\postnotesection} + \begin{syntax} + \cs{postnotesection}\oarg{options}\marg{text} + \end{syntax} +\end{function} +Sets a postnote section with content \meta{text}. This is the basic interface +for making notes subdivisions, and it places \meta{text} between the notes +where it occurs, at the point the notes are printed by \cs{printpostnotes}. +For more details and some examples, see \zcref{sec:notes-sections}. Its +\meta{options} are presented in \zcref{sec:options}, +\zcref[ref=title,noname]{sec:section-options}. + +\begin{function}{\printpostnotes} + \begin{syntax} + \cs{printpostnotes} + \end{syntax} +\end{function} +Prints the \cs{postnotes} set since the last call of \cs{printpostnotes}, or +since the beginning of the document. For two basic usage illustrations, see +\zcref{ex:sect:basic,ex:x:multi-print}. + +\begin{function}{\postnoteref} + \begin{syntax} + \cs{postnoteref}\meta{*}\marg{label} + \end{syntax} +\end{function} +Typesets a postnote reference to \meta{label}. Of course, \meta{label} must +have been set to a particular postnote, which can be done by the standard +\cs{label} command. The starred version of the command inhibits hyperlinking. +When the \pkg{zref-user} package is loaded, a corresponding \cs{postnotezref} +is also provided, and if \pkg{zref-hyperref} is also loaded, it is hyperlinked +as its counterpart. + + +\section{Options} +\zlabel{sec:options} + +\subsection*{Package options} +\zlabel{sec:package-options} + +\begin{function}{\postnotesetup} + \begin{syntax} + \cs{postnotesetup}\marg{options} + \end{syntax} +\end{function} +Package options can be configured by means of \cs{postnotesetup}, which +receives options and values in \texttt{key=value} fashion. + +\bigskip{} + +\DescribeOption{heading} % +\DescribeMacro{\pnheading} % +The \opt{heading} option sets the heading for the printed notes or, more +generally put, that which is printed at the beginning of \cs{printpostnotes}. +Its default value depends on the document class in use. If \cs{chapter} is +defined, the default is: +\begin{pnsnippet} +\chapter*{\pntitle} +\@mkboth{\pnheaderdefault}{\pnheaderdefault} +\end{pnsnippet} +but otherwise, it is: +\begin{pnsnippet} +\section*{\pntitle} +\@mkboth{\pnheaderdefault}{\pnheaderdefault} +\end{pnsnippet} +where \cs{pntitle} is localizable string, which by default contains ``Notes'' +(see \zcref{sec:localization}), and \cs{pnheaderdefault} is a function which +takes no arguments, but processes a number of variables, to set a contextual +running header for the printed notes (see \zcref{sec:headers}). +\cs{pnheaderdefault} produces a header in the form ``Notes to pages N--M'', +according to the notes in each page. If you prefer, you can redefine +\cs{pnheading} instead of using the \opt{heading} option, to the same effect. + +\DescribeOption{format} % +The \opt{format} option stores formatting instructions for printing the +notes. It is called at \cs{printpostnotes}, every time a block of notes is +about to start. The default value is \cs{small}. + +\DescribeOption{listenv} % +The \opt{listenv} option sets the list environment inside which the notes are +printed in \cs{printpostnotes}. This must be the name of an existing list +environment, and \pkg{postnotes} provides two suitable ones for convenience: +\env{postnoteslist}, which is the default, and \env{postnoteslisthang} which +typesets the notes with a hanging indent. You can also create your own, with +\pkg{enumitem} or otherwise, of course. \opt{listenv} can also receive the +special value \texttt{none}, in which case the notes blocks are not wrapped in +a list environment, but rather typeset as plain paragraphs. +\texttt{\opt{listenv}=none} already sets \opt{postprintnote} to \cs{par} for +that reason but, when using \texttt{none}, you'll probably also want to set +\opt{maketextmark}, \opt{pretextmark}, or \opt{posttextmark} to values +different than the defaults. + +\DescribeOption{makemark} % +\DescribeOption{maketextmark} % +\DescribeMacro{\pnthepage} % +The \opt{makemark} and \opt{maketextmark} options control how the mark is to +be typeset, at the point \cs{postnote} is called and at the point the note's +text is printed at \cs{printpostnotes}, respectively. They both can receive +three arguments: \texttt{\#1} is the mark itself, and arguments \texttt{\#2} +and \texttt{\#3} are, respectively, the start and the end of the hyperlink +(hence they must be used in this order, and always in pair). Their default +values are: +\begin{pnsnippet} +makemark = {#2\hbox{\@textsuperscript{\normalfont#1}}#3} , +maketextmark = {#2#1.#3} , +\end{pnsnippet} +At the point \opt{maketextmark} gets typeset, the \cs{pnthepage} variable +contains the value of \cs{thepage} where its corresponding note was set. + +\DescribeOption{pretextmark} % +\DescribeOption{posttextmark} % +\DescribeOption{postprintnote} % +The options \opt{pretextmark}, \opt{posttextmark}, and \opt{postprintnote} +allow to insert additional material in \cs{printpostnotes}, respectively, +right before the mark, right after the mark, and after the note's content. +All in all, when \opt{listenv} is not \texttt{none}, each note in the list is +laid out in the form: +\begin{pnsnippet}[escapeinside=`'] +\item[`\meta{pretextmark}'`\meta{mark}'`\meta{posttextmark}']`\meta{note content}'`\meta{postprintnote}' +\end{pnsnippet} +and when \opt{listenv} is \texttt{none}, each note is laid out in the form: +\begin{pnsnippet}[escapeinside=`'] +`\meta{pretextmark}'`\meta{mark}'`\meta{posttextmark}'`\meta{note content}'`\meta{postprintnote=\textbackslash{}\textbf{par}}' +\end{pnsnippet} + +\DescribeOption{style} % +\opt{style} is just a convenience ``meta'' option which sets a number of +``base'' options -- such as \opt{listenv}, \opt{format}, \opt{maketextmark}, +etc.\ -- in order to emulate known styles of printing the notes. It accepts +the values \texttt{endnotes} or \texttt{pagenote} so that \cs{printpostnotes} +works as its counterparts in each of these packages. + +\DescribeOption{hyperref} % +\DescribeOption{backlink} % +The \opt{hyperref} option controls the use of \pkg{hyperref} by +\pkg{postnotes} and takes values \opt{auto}, \opt{true} or \opt{false}. The +default value, \opt{auto}, makes \pkg{postnotes} use \pkg{hyperref} if it is +loaded. \opt{true} does the same thing, but warns if \pkg{hyperref} is not +loaded (\pkg{hyperref} is never loaded for you). \opt{false} means not to use +\pkg{hyperref} regardless of its availability. The \opt{backlink} option +controls whether only a link from the note to is respective text at +\cs{printpostnotes} is created, or if a back link from the text at +\cs{printpostnotes} back to where the note's mark is placed is also made +available. It is a boolean option, defaults to \texttt{true}, and is only +operational if \opt{hyperref} is not \texttt{false}. These are both preamble +only options. + +\DescribeOption{sort} % +The \opt{sort} option controls whether the notes queue is sorted or not at +\cs{printpostnotes}. Normally, the order the notes should be printed is the +one in which the notes were placed along the document. However, in cases +where some manual intervention was required, sorting the notes can be quite +useful, and difficult to handle in its absence. Two typical examples are: a +note inside a float which disturbed the sequence of the \texttt{postnote} +counter (see \zcref{ex:x:float} in \zcref{sec:further-examples} for an +illustration) and a manually set mark, in which case \pkg{postnotes} also +allows to manually set a sort value with the \opt{sortnum} option of +\cs{postnote}. Sorting does not cross boundaries of notes sections, as set by +\cs{postnotesection}, in other words, if notes sections exist, sorting is only +ever carried out within the boundaries of each section. This may be a +restriction for cases in which floats cross sections' boundaries, but it's the +only reasonable thing to do. \opt{sort} is a boolean option, and defaults to +\texttt{true}. + + +\subsection*{Note options} +\zlabel{sec:note-options} + +The options accepted by \cs{postnote}\oarg{options}\marg{text} are the +following: + +\bigskip{} + +\DescribeOption{mark} % +\DescribeOption{markstr} % +By default, the mark generated by \cs{postnote} is determined by the printed +representation of the \texttt{postnote} counter, \cs{thepostnote}, which is +stepped when \cs{postnote} is called. But the \opt{mark} and \opt{markstr} +options allow you to manually set it, in case you want, or need, to do so. +When either \opt{mark} or \opt{markstr} is manually set, the \texttt{postnote} +counter is not stepped. The difference between them is that \opt{mark} must +receive a number as value, and uses its value to also set the \opt{sortnum} +option, while \opt{markstr}, differently from the optional argument of +\cs{footnote}, can receive a string as value which is directly used as the +mark, but it does not set \opt{sortnum}. + +\DescribeOption{sortnum} % +Normally, the sort value used for sorting the notes queue (see the \opt{sort} +package option above) is determined by the value of the \texttt{postnote} +counter (that is, by \cs{the}\cs{c@postnote}, and not by its printed +representation, \cs{thepostnote}). But you may specify this sort value +manually with the \opt{sortnum} option, typically, when you have also manually +specified the mark. It receives a floating point number as value. So, for +example, if one needed to insert a note between notes 2 and 3, without +disturbing the numbering of other notes, one could use +\texttt{\cs{postnote}[markstr=2*,sortnum=2.5]\marg{text}}. + +\DescribeOption{nomark} % +The \opt{nomark} option makes \cs{postnote} inhibit the typesetting of the +mark. Of course, normally, we do want the visual cue of the mark, but the +intended use case for this option is for a \cs{postnote} with \opt{nomark} to +be paired with a \cs{postnoteref}, so as to be able to typeset a note in +places where doing so directly may be problematic. For a practical example +and an illustration on how to use it, see \zcref{ex:x:caption} in +\zcref{sec:further-examples}. + +\DescribeOption{label} % +The \opt{label} option sets a standard \cs{label} named with the value given +to the option. When the \pkg{zref-user} package is loaded, a corresponding +\opt{zlabel} option is also provided. See \zcref{sec:cross-references} for +details about cross-referencing. + + +\subsection*{Section options} +\zlabel{sec:section-options} + +The options accepted by \cs{postnotesection}\oarg{options}\marg{text} are the +following: + +\bigskip{} + +\DescribeOption{name} % +For the purposes of building running headers, each \cs{postnotesection} can be +identified by its \opt{name}. This is mainly intended to support unnumbered +headings, but its mechanism is general. The name of a note section is made +available for the first and last note on a given page through the variables +\cs{pnhdnamefirst} and \cs{pnhdnamelast} at the moment the header of the page +is typeset. For details on how to use these variables, see +\zcref{sec:headers}. + +\DescribeOption{exp} % +By default, \cs{postnotesection} stores its \meta{text} argument with ``no +manipulation''. The \opt{exp} option allows one to fully expand +(\texttt{x}-type expansion) \meta{text} in place before storing it. It is a +boolean option, and the option given with no value is equivalent to +\texttt{exp=true}. + + +\section{Notes sections} +\zlabel{sec:notes-sections} + +As mentioned above, \cs{postnotesection} is the basic interface for +subdividing the notes when printed. For those familiar with it, this command +is \pkg{postnotes}'s equivalent to \pkg{endnotes}' \cs{addtoendnotes}. It has +the same intended use -- to add text or commands along the notes' sequence at +the point it is called -- and the way it works is quite similar to +\cs{addtoendnotes}. But there are some differences, prominently a +\cs{postnotesection} is skipped at \cs{printpostnotes} if it contains no +notes. In other words, if two (or more) calls of \cs{postnotesection} occur +in immediate sequence, with no \cs{postnote} in between, the latter call takes +precedence over the former, instead of being accumulated in the queue. This +is intended to facilitate the automation of the subdivision of the notes. So, +one can, for example, use a hook to \cs{chapter} and not have to worry if a +chapter with no notes will generate an empty section inside +\cs{printpostnotes}, e.g., by the call to \cs{chapter*} at the table of +contents, and so on. Or, one can use the heading number for the automated +case, but be able to override it manually for an occasional unnumbered one. +For this reason, a more semantic name was chosen for it, instead of the +generic ``add to''. + +\DescribeMacro{\pnthechapter} % +\DescribeMacro{\pnthesection} % +\DescribeMacro{\pnthechapternextnote} % +\DescribeMacro{\pnthesectionnextnote} % +Just like with \cs{postnote}, the contents of \cs{postnotesection} are not +expanded in place, but rather stored with ``no manipulation'' to be typeset +later at \cs{printpostnotes}. For this reason, some contextual information is +stored at the place \cs{postnotesection} is called, and made available at the +point it's content gets expanded by means of some variables (you can use +\cs{postnotesection}\texttt{[exp]} instead, in which case these variables are +of little use). When the content of a notes section gets typeset, +\cs{pnthechapter} contains the value of \cs{thechapter} where +\cs{postnotesection} was originally called. Similarly, \cs{pnthesection} +contains the value of \cs{thesection}. \cs{pnthechapternextnote} and +\cs{pnthesectionnextnote} are meant to support the automation of the notes +subdivision by using hooks to sectioning commands, which is a quite natural +way to do this. However, since it may be problematic to hook \emph{after} +sectioning commands -- \cs{section}, for example, figures prominently in the +documentation of \pkg{ltcmdhooks} as a case of ``look ahead'' command for +which the \texttt{after} hook is not supported -- we will typically want to +hook \emph{before} them. But, at this point the values of the +\texttt{chapter} or \texttt{section} counters have not yet been stepped, +therefore \cs{thechapter} and \cs{thesection} do not correspond to what we +would like to refer to. For this reason, \cs{pnthechapternextnote} contains +the value of \cs{thechapter} at the point the ``next note'' is placed (a +\cs{postnote}, that is), the first in the chapter, and already inside it, thus +with an expected value of the \texttt{chapter} counter. Similarly, +\cs{pnthesectionnextnote} contains the value of \cs{thesection} for the ``next +note''. Of course, the ``next note'' variables are \emph{proxies}, but they +are meant to support the automation of the subdivision of the notes through +the use of \texttt{before} hooks to the document's sectioning commands, in +which case the subdivision of the notes will correspond to the document's +structure and, given empty notes sections are skipped, the values will be the +ones we are interested in. But more complex use cases may require something +different. Either way, it is up to the user to judge whether the \emph{proxy} +is a good one for their use case, the variables just do what they say, and +contain the values of interest for the ``next note''. + +This is meant to be simple. Some examples might make things more concrete. +At its most basic, \cs{postnotesection} can just be set manually: + +\begin{pnexample}[caption={Basic usage},label={ex:sect:basic}] +\documentclass{book} +\usepackage{postnotes} +\usepackage{hyperref} +\begin{document} +\chapter{First chapter} +\postnotesection{\section*{Notes to chapter \pnthechapter}} +Foo.\postnote{Foo note.} +Bar.\postnote{Bar note.} +\chapter{Second chapter} +\postnotesection{\section*{Notes to chapter \pnthechapter}} +\setcounter{postnote}{0} +Baz.\postnote{Baz note.} +Boo.\postnote{Boo note.} +\printpostnotes +\end{document} +\end{pnexample} + +The document in \zcref{ex:sect:basic} resets the \texttt{postnote} counter for each +chapter, and manually sets notes sections by chapter, which results in +\cs{printpostnotes} being correspondingly subdivided. But it is easy to make +this automatic: + +\begin{pnexample}[caption={Automating notes subdivision with a hook},label={ex:sect:auto}] +\documentclass{book} +\usepackage{postnotes} +\AddToHook{cmd/chapter/before}{% + \postnotesection{\section*{Notes to chapter \pnthechapternextnote}}} +\counterwithin*{postnote}{chapter} +\usepackage{hyperref} +\begin{document} +\tableofcontents +\chapter{First chapter} +Foo.\postnote{Foo note.} +Bar.\postnote{Bar note.} +\chapter{Second chapter} +Baz.\postnote{Baz note.} +Boo.\postnote{Boo note.} +\printpostnotes +\end{document} +\end{pnexample} + +\zcref{ex:sect:auto} uses the \texttt{cmd/chapter/before} hook, and thus +\cs{pnthechapternextnote} to retrieve the correct chapter number for +\cs{postnotesection}, as explained above. The counter is reset every chapter +by means of \cs{counterwithin*}. Note that the call to \cs{chapter*} inside +\cs{tableofcontents} does not generate a spurious notes section at +\cs{printpostnotes} (as long as you don't place a note in a sectioning command +with no short argument, which you shouldn't do anyway). But what if we have, +among mostly numbered chapters, an ocasional unnumbered one? +\cs{pnthechapternextnote} wouldn't possibly work in this case. Since +immediately successive calls to \cs{postnotesection} override the previous +ones, it is straightforward to just manually adjust the exception: + +\begin{pnexample}[caption={Fine-tuning automation},label={ex:sect:fine-auto}] +\documentclass{book} +\usepackage{postnotes} +\AddToHook{cmd/chapter/before}{% + \postnotesection{\section*{Notes to chapter \pnthechapternextnote}}} +\counterwithin*{postnote}{chapter} +\usepackage{hyperref} +\begin{document} +\tableofcontents +\chapter*{Introduction} +\postnotesection{\section*{Notes to the introduction}} +Intro.\postnote{Intro note.} +\chapter{First chapter} +Foo.\postnote{Foo note.} +Bar.\postnote{Bar note.} +\chapter{Second chapter} +Baz.\postnote{Baz note.} +Boo.\postnote{Boo note.} +\printpostnotes +\end{document} +\end{pnexample} + +\section{Headers} +\zlabel{sec:headers} + +\pkg{postnotes}' support for running headers comprises a basic header, enabled +by default, generating headers in the form ``Notes to pages N--M'', but also +some infrastructure for users to build more elaborate ones. + +The default headers are generated by the function \cs{pnheaderdefault} which, +as we saw in \zcref{sec:section-options} is used to set the headers in option +\opt{heading} (with \cs{@mkboth}). So, the default headers are enabled +through that particular setting. + +Examining the definition of \cs{pnheaderdefault} is possibly the most direct +way to explore how the feature is meant to work. + +\begin{pnsnippet} +\ExplSyntaxOn +\NewDocumentCommand \pnheaderdefault {} + { + \tl_if_eq:NNTF \pnhdpagefirst \pnhdpagelast + { \pnhdnotes{} ~ \pnhdtopage{} ~ \pnhdpagefirst } + { \pnhdnotes{} ~ \pnhdtopages{} ~ \pnhdpagefirst -- \pnhdpagelast } + } +\ExplSyntaxOff +\end{pnsnippet} + +\cs{pnhdnotes}, \cs{pnhdtopage}, and \cs{pnhdtopages} are localizable strings, +which by default respectively contain ``Notes'', ``to page'', and ``to pages'' +(see \zcref{sec:localization}). Let's replace them to examine the interesting +part of the definition: + +\begin{pnsnippet} +\ExplSyntaxOn +\NewDocumentCommand \pnheaderdefault {} + { + \tl_if_eq:NNTF \pnhdpagefirst \pnhdpagelast + { Notes~to~page~ \pnhdpagefirst } + { Notes~to~pages~ \pnhdpagefirst -- \pnhdpagelast } + } +\ExplSyntaxOff +\end{pnsnippet} + +\DescribeMacro{\pnhdpagefirst} % +\DescribeMacro{\pnhdpagelast} % +\DescribeMacro{\pnhdchapfirst} % +\DescribeMacro{\pnhdchaplast} % +\DescribeMacro{\pnhdsectfirst} % +\DescribeMacro{\pnhdsectlast} % +\DescribeMacro{\pnhdnamefirst} % +\DescribeMacro{\pnhdnamelast} % +\cs{pnhdpagefirst} and \cs{pnhdpagelast} store the value of \cs{thepage} for +the first and the last notes (where these notes were originally placed) of the +current page (at the point they are being printed). These variables are +updated every page along the span of \cs{printpostnotes} to the values +corresponding to their respective first and last note (which start on that +page), so that these values are available at the moment the headers get to be +typeset. Hence, what the definition of \cs{pnheaderdefault} does is to use +these variables to build a rule in the form: ``if the page of the first and +last notes are equal, write a singular form and just one value but, if they +are different, write a plural form and a range of both values''. +\cs{pnhdchapfirst}, \cs{pnhdchaplast}, \cs{pnhdsectfirst}, and +\cs{pnhdsectfirst} provide the same for \cs{thechapter} and \cs{thesection}. +\cs{pnhdnamefirst} and \cs{pnhdnamelast} contain the name of the notes +section, the one given with the \opt{name} option of \cs{postnotesection} (and +are empty in case no \opt{name} was provided). + +With that in hand, fancier headers can be built. For example, if we'd like +headers in the form ``Notes to chapters A--C, pages N--M'', we could define: +\begin{pnsnippet} +\ExplSyntaxOn +\NewDocumentCommand \mypnheader {} + { + \tl_if_eq:NNTF \pnhdchapfirst \pnhdchaplast + { Notes~to~chapter~\pnhdchapfirst,~ } + { Notes~to~chapters~\pnhdchapfirst -- \pnhdchaplast,~ } + \tl_if_eq:NNTF \pnhdpagefirst \pnhdpagelast + { page~\pnhdpagefirst } + { pages~\pnhdpagefirst -- \pnhdpagelast } + } +\ExplSyntaxOff +\end{pnsnippet} +and then set \opt{heading} to use \cs{mypnheader} instead of +\cs{pnheaderdefault}. This definition should work well as long as all the +chapters (containing notes) are numbered, but if unnumbered ones come into +play, again we can fine-tune the automation, adjusting for the exception. +That's the purpose of the \opt{name} option for \cs{postnotesection}, and of +\cs{pnhdnamefirst} and \cs{pnhdnamelast}. \zcref{ex:hd:fancy} illustrates +their use (of course, the use of \pkg{lipsum} is just for demonstration): + +\begin{pnexample}[caption={Fancy headers},label={ex:hd:fancy}] +\documentclass{book} +\usepackage{postnotes} +\postnotesetup{ + heading = {% + \chapter*{\pntitle} + \markboth{\mypnheader}{\mypnheader}% + } , +} +\counterwithin*{postnote}{chapter} +\AddToHook{cmd/chapter/before}{% + \postnotesection{\section*{Notes to chapter \pnthechapternextnote}}% +} +\ExplSyntaxOn +\NewDocumentCommand \mypnheader {} + { + \bool_case:nF + { + { + \str_if_eq_p:ee { \pnhdnamefirst } { intro } && + \str_if_eq_p:ee { \pnhdnamelast } { intro } + } + { Notes~to~the~introduction,~ } + { + \str_if_eq_p:ee { \pnhdnamefirst } { intro } && + ! \str_if_eq_p:ee { \pnhdnamelast } { intro } + } + { Notes~to~the~introduction~and~chapter~\pnhdchaplast{},~ } + } + { + \tl_if_eq:NNTF \pnhdchapfirst \pnhdchaplast + { Notes~to~chapter~\pnhdchapfirst{},~ } + { Notes~to~chapters~\pnhdchapfirst{} -- \pnhdchaplast{},~ } + } + \tl_if_eq:NNTF \pnhdpagefirst \pnhdpagelast + { page~\pnhdpagefirst{} } + { pages~\pnhdpagefirst{} -- \pnhdpagelast{} } + } +\ExplSyntaxOff +\usepackage{hyperref} +\usepackage{lipsum} +\ExplSyntaxOn +\NewDocumentCommand \demochapter { m } + { \prg_replicate:nn { #1 } { \lipsum[1-2]\postnote{\lipsum[3]}\par } } +\ExplSyntaxOff +\begin{document} +\tableofcontents +\chapter*{Introduction} +\postnotesection[name=intro]{\section*{Notes to the introduction}} +\demochapter{12} +\chapter{Chapter 1} +\demochapter{15} +\chapter{Chapter 2} +\demochapter{15} +\printpostnotes +\end{document} +\end{pnexample} + + +\section{Cross-references} +\zlabel{sec:cross-references} + +Cross-referencing with \pkg{postnotes} works in a pretty standard way: set a +label, make references to it. However, there are two ways to set a label to a +note. One can either set a label with the \opt{label} option of +\cs{postnote}, or one can directly set it with the standard \cs{label} as part +of the note's content. They are both valid, but they are not equivalent, they +have different meanings and, accordingly, behave differently. + +The label set with the \opt{label} option is set at the place where +\cs{postnote} is. The label set with \cs{label} in the note's content, is +just stored, and only gets expanded when this content gets to be typeset, at +\cs{printpostnotes}. In short, the \opt{label} option belongs to the +``mark'', while the \cs{label} set in the content belongs to the ``text''. + +Of course, the data stored in each label will correspond to this difference. +Even if the plain \cs{ref} to both will get the same value (the mark), a +\cs{pageref} will be different, the links to either will point to different +places, etc. + + +\section{Localization} +\zlabel{sec:localization} + +\DescribeMacro{\pntitle} % +\DescribeMacro{\pnhdnotes} % +\DescribeMacro{\pnhdtopage} % +\DescribeMacro{\pnhdtopages} % +\pkg{postnotes} uses a few localized strings, stored in the variables +\cs{pntitle}, \cs{pnhdnotes}, \cs{pnhdtopage}, and \cs{pnhdtopages}. The +first one is used in the default value of the \opt{heading} option and +defaults to ``Notes''. The remaining three are used in \cs{pnheaderdefault} +(and thus, indirectly also in the \opt{heading} option) and their respective +defaults are: ``Notes'', ``to page'', and ``to pages''. So, if you changed +the default value of \opt{heading} and is not using \cs{pnheaderdefault}, you +don't have to worry about them. + +These strings will automatically adjust to the document language, set either +by \pkg{babel} or by \pkg{polyglossia}, \emph{if} the language is supported by +\pkg{postnotes}. Currently supported are English, German, French, and +Portuguese. Either way, you can always change these variables to the values +of your preference. If you are not using either \pkg{babel} or +\pkg{polyglossia}, you can do so directly, for example, with: +\begin{pnsnippet} +\renewcommand*{\pntitle}{My title} +\end{pnsnippet} +However, with \pkg{babel} or \pkg{polyglossia}, and specially in a multi +language document, you must use the appropriate hooks of your language package +for this, otherwise, the next call to \cs{selectlanguage} will override your +settings. For \pkg{babel} you should use: +\begin{pnsnippet}[escapeinside=`'] +\addto\extras`\meta{language}'{\renewcommand*{\pntitle}{My title}} +\end{pnsnippet} +and for \pkg{polyglossia}: +\begin{pnsnippet}[escapeinside=`'] +\gappto\captions`\meta{language}'{\renewcommand*{\pntitle}{My title}} +\end{pnsnippet} + + +\section{Further examples} +\zlabel{sec:further-examples} + +This section collects some further usage examples which did not fit into the +previous sections, but might still be of interest. + +\bigskip{} + +\zcref{ex:x:multi-print} illustrates a basic procedure of how to obtain a note +section for each chapter of a book, by calling \cs{printpostnotes} at the end +of each chapter: + +\begin{pnexample}[caption={Notes for each chapter},label={ex:x:multi-print}] +\documentclass{book} +\usepackage{postnotes} +\postnotesetup{heading={\section*{\pntitle}}} +\usepackage{hyperref} +\begin{document} +\chapter{First chapter} +Foo.\postnote{Foo note.} +Bar.\postnote{Bar note.} +\printpostnotes +\chapter{Second chapter} +\setcounter{postnote}{0} +Baz.\postnote{Baz note.} +Boo.\postnote{Boo note.} +\printpostnotes +\end{document} +\end{pnexample} + +\zcref{ex:x:float} shows a case of a float which disturbs the order of the +notes. It demonstrates a (traditional) technique to deal with the situation, +by setting a manual mark and adjusting the counter where appropriate. It also +illustrates the role the sorting of notes can have, by producing not only +correctly ordered note marks (as a result of the manual adjustments), but also +correctly ordered printed notes (as a result of sorting): + +\begin{pnexample}[caption={Sorting and floats},label={ex:x:float}] +\documentclass{book} +\usepackage{postnotes} +\usepackage{hyperref} +\begin{document} +\chapter{First chapter} +\postnote{1} +\postnote{2} +\begin{table}[p] + \caption{Table} + Table.\postnote[mark=5]{3} +\end{table} +\postnote{4} +\postnote{5} +\stepcounter{postnote} +\clearpage +\postnote{6} +\printpostnotes +\end{document} +\end{pnexample} + +\zcref{ex:x:caption} illustrates a couple of techniques to handle long +captions. Captions pose a problem to \cs{postnote} because, if you set a +\cs{postnote} inside a standard caption, whose text is long enough to require +two lines, the content of the caption ends up being typeset twice: once to +check if it would have fitted in a single line, the second to typeset the two +lines since it didn't fit in one. This triggers the \texttt{postnote} counter +to be stepped twice (and any other counter that happens to be there too). One +way to handle the situation is, if you know(!) that the caption takes two +lines, you can decrement the counter just before it, and place the note +directly in the caption, this will get you a correctly numbered note. Another +way is to use the pairing between a \opt{nomark} \cs{postnote} and +\cs{postnoteref}: place a note outside the caption (but close to it, since its +position will determine the anchor for the backlink) with the \opt{nomark} +option, set a label inside it and, inside the caption make a \cs{postnoteref} +to the label. In practice: + +\begin{pnexample}[caption={Long caption},label={ex:x:caption}] +\documentclass{article} +\usepackage[textwidth=8cm]{geometry} +\usepackage{postnotes} +\usepackage{hyperref} +\begin{document} +\begin{figure} + Figure. + \addtocounter{postnote}{-1} + \caption[Caption for LOF]{A long caption, long enough to require two + lines\postnote{A note.}} +\end{figure} +\begin{figure} + Figure. + \postnote[nomark]{\label{en:1}A note.}% + \caption[Caption for LOF]{A long caption, long enough to require two + lines\postnoteref{en:1}} +\end{figure} +\printpostnotes +\end{document} +\end{pnexample} + + +\section{Acknowledgments} + +Some people have kindly contributed to \pkg{postnotes}.
